301/492-7715 RHODE ISLAND SEEKS JOINT REGULATORY AUTHORITY WITH NRC ON USE OF RADIOACTIVE MATERIALS The Nuclear Regulatory Commission has received a proposal from the governor of Rhode Island for the State to assume part of the NRC 's regulatory authority over the use of radioactive materials in Rhode Island.
Under the agreement proposed by Governor J.
Joseph Garrahy, the NRC would relinquish to the state of Rhode Island the licensing and other regulatory responsibility for most usere of byproduct materials, the source materials uranium and thorium, and small quantities of fissionable materials.
Approval of the Rhode Islano proposal would bring to 26 the number of " agreement" states which have established joint regulatory authority with the Commission.
- ne proposal, along with an assessment of the Rhode Islar.d radiation control program, will be published for comment in the Federal Register once each week for four con-secutive weeks beginning June 29.
The Commission will consider any comments before taking final action.

Before entering into an agreement with Rhode Island, the Co.amission must determine that the State's radiation control program is compatible with that of the NRC and that it is adequate to protect public health and safety.
